avengement
avengement is defined in Webster's Unabridged Dictionary (1913) with 1 sense, and appears in Roget's Thesaurus (1911) with 40 related terms. The full text of each entry is reproduced verbatim below.
Definitions
- 1.The inflicting of retributive punishment; satisfaction taken. [R.] Milton.
